Menopause and You: Embracing a Healthy Transition

Menopause is a natural physiological transition that marks the end of a woman's reproductive years. It typically occurs between the ages of 45 and 55, though it can happen earlier or later for some women. During menopause, hormone levels fluctuate significantly, leading to a range of effects. These can include irregular periods, fatigue, mood swings, and sleep problems.

While menopause can be challenging, it's important to remember that it's a normal part of life. By making healthy lifestyle choices and seeking support when needed, you can adapt this transition with grace and confidence.

It's essential to talk to your doctor about any concerns you may have. They can provide personalized recommendations based on your individual needs and help you develop a plan for managing your symptoms effectively.

Staying active, eating a healthy diet, and getting enough sleep are all important strategies you can take to support your well-being during menopause.

Stress management techniques can also be helpful in managing mood swings and stress.

Remember, menopause is not a disease but a natural stage of life. By embracing it with knowledge and self-care, you can prosper during this new chapter.
